      PSA: For those in states where you're considering enrolling in the utility program to save money on the thermostat, make sure you carefully read the terms and conditions on those programs. For my state and local utility (and I assume other states and utility companies) the pricing model changes, in some cases drastically, by introducing different levels of peak pricing and sometimes even direct control over your thermostat. Whether it can save you money in the long-term is possible, but just be sure you fully understand what the program entails before jumping in with both feet.

      Don't take the state listing as gospel. Avista Utilities in Spokane, Washington has many rebates for various products. Smart Thermostats self installed up to $125, contractor installed up to $150. And you don't have to buy the unit from Avista.

      The only caveat is most smart thermostats require a 5 wire cable from the thermostat to the equipment.

      If your local utility is not listed here, most have a website you can check out.
